#### Optimizing Your Environment for Well-being
Your surroundings play a significant role in your ability to maintain healthy habits. Making small adjustments to your environment can create a supportive ecosystem for your wellness journey.
Declutter Your Space, Declutter Your Mind: A tidy living and working space can reduce stress and make it easier to focus on self-care. Even clearing your desk can make a difference.
Make Healthy Choices Visible: Keep healthy snacks at eye level in your pantry, lay out your workout clothes the night before, or place a water bottle on your desk. Reducing the friction to doing something healthy makes it more likely you’ll do it.
Create Dedicated “Sanctuaries”: Designate a small corner of your home for relaxation, whether it’s a comfortable chair with a good book and a lamp, or a space for your yoga mat. This physical boundary helps signal “wellness time.”

#### Navigating Setbacks with Self-Compassion
We all have off days, weeks, or even months. The key isn’t to never falter, but to know how to get back on track without guilt or self-recrimination.
Recognize the “All or Nothing” Trap: If you miss a workout or indulge in an unhealthy meal, it doesn’t derail your entire progress. One slip-up doesn’t negate all the good you’ve done.
Reframe and Re-engage: Instead of thinking, “I’ve ruined my diet,” try thinking, “Okay, that didn’t go as planned. What can I do differently at my next meal?” This reframing is a vital part of tips for creating a sustainable wellness routine.
Embrace Imperfection: A perfectly executed plan is less important than consistent effort over time. Allow for flexibility and celebrate the small wins, even when the path isn’t linear. #### Integrating Mindful Practices Beyond Formal Meditation
Mindfulness isn’t just about sitting cross-legged on a cushion. It’s about bringing conscious awareness to everyday activities.
Mindful Eating: Pay attention to the tastes, textures, and smells of your food. Eat without distractions, savoring each bite. This simple practice can improve digestion and your relationship with food.
Conscious Movement: Whether you’re walking the dog, doing chores, or stretching, bring your awareness to the sensations in your body. This turns mundane activities into opportunities for connection.
